When is the best time of year to stay in a hostel in Hadlow Down?
Good weather's definitely a plus when you want to venture out and explore, so here's a little information about the local climate: The hottest months are usually August and July with an average temp of 61°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 43°F. Average annual precipitation for Hadlow Down is 30 inches.
What is there to see and do in Hadlow Down?
Overall, Hadlow Down is known for its parks. Get out into nature with places like Tinkers Park, Wilderness Wood, and High Weald. Cultural attractions include Assembly Hall Theater, Glyndebourne Opera House, and Tunbridge Wells Museum and Art Gallery. Locals like to shop at Pantiles.
